An advanced Model Context Protocol (MCP) server that enables AI assistants to interact with Limitless AI Pendant recordings. This server provides a seamless bridge between your AI tools and Limitless API, allowing you to extract insights, search through recordings, and analyze your Pendant data.

## 🔧 Configuration

### 1. Set up your Limitless API key

```bash
# Add to your shell profile (.bashrc, .zshrc, etc.)
export LIMITLESS_API_KEY="your-api-key-here"

# Optional: Configure custom settings
export LIMITLESS_TIMEOUT=120000  # Timeout in milliseconds
export LIMITLESS_BASE_URL="https://api.limitless.ai/v1"  # Custom API endpoint
export LOG_LEVEL="INFO"  # Options: DEBUG, INFO, WARN, ERROR

# Optional: Configure caching
export CACHE_MAX_SIZE=100  # Maximum cached items
export CACHE_TTL=300000  # Cache lifetime in ms (5 minutes)
export SEARCH_CACHE_MAX_SIZE=50  # Search cache size
export SEARCH_CACHE_TTL=180000  # Search cache lifetime (3 minutes)
```

#### Claude Desktop Configuration

1. **Find your Claude Desktop config file**:

   - **macOS**: `~/Library/Application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json`
   - **Windows**: `%APPDATA%\Claude\claude_desktop_config.json`
   - **Linux**: `~/.config/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json`

2. **Open the file** (create it if it doesn't exist) and add:

```json
{
  "mcpServers": {
    "limitless": {
      "command": "node",
      "args": ["/path/to/limitless-ai-mcp-server/dist/index.js"],
      "env": {
        "LIMITLESS_API_KEY": "your-api-key-here"
      }
    }
  }
}
```

3. **Replace the placeholders**:

   - `/path/to/limitless-ai-mcp-server` → Your actual installation path (e.g., `/Users/yourname/limitless-ai-mcp-server`)
   - `your-api-key-here` → Your Limitless API key from [limitless.ai/developers](https://limitless.ai/developers)

4. **Restart Claude Desktop** for the changes to take effect

5. **Verify it's working**: Type "Show me my recent recordings" in Claude

## 🛠️ Available Tools

### 1. `limitless_get_lifelog_by_id`

Retrieves a single recording by its unique ID.

**Parameters:**

- `lifelog_id` (required): The unique identifier
- `includeMarkdown`: Include markdown content (default: true)
- `includeHeadings`: Include headings (default: true)

### 2. `limitless_list_lifelogs_by_date`

Lists all recordings for a specific date.

**Parameters:**

- `date` (required): Date in YYYY-MM-DD format
- `limit`: Maximum results (max: 100)
- `direction`: Sort order ('asc' or 'desc')
- `timezone`: IANA timezone
- `includeMarkdown`: Include markdown content
- `includeHeadings`: Include headings

### 3. `limitless_list_lifelogs_by_range`

Lists recordings within a date/time range.

**Parameters:**

- `start` (required): Start date/time
- `end` (required): End date/time
- `limit`: Maximum results
- `direction`: Sort order
- `timezone`: IANA timezone
- `includeMarkdown`: Include markdown content
- `includeHeadings`: Include headings

### 4. `limitless_list_recent_lifelogs`

Lists the most recent recordings.

**Parameters:**

- `limit`: Number of recordings (default: 10, max: 100)
- `timezone`: IANA timezone
- `includeMarkdown`: Include markdown content
- `includeHeadings`: Include headings

### 5. `limitless_search_lifelogs`

Searches for keywords in recent recordings.

**Parameters:**

- `search_term` (required): Text to search for
- `fetch_limit`: How many recent logs to search (default: 20, max: 100)
- `limit`: Maximum results to return
- `includeMarkdown`: Include markdown content
- `includeHeadings`: Include headings

### ⚡ Performance & Caching

The server includes an intelligent caching system to optimize performance:

**Cache Features:**

- LRU (Least Recently Used) eviction strategy
- Configurable TTL (Time To Live)
- Separate caches for lifelogs and search results
- Automatic cache invalidation
- Cache statistics tracking

**Configuration (via environment variables):**

- `CACHE_MAX_SIZE` - Maximum cached items (default: 100)
- `CACHE_TTL` - Cache lifetime in ms (default: 300000 / 5 minutes)
- `SEARCH_CACHE_MAX_SIZE` - Search cache size (default: 50)
- `SEARCH_CACHE_TTL` - Search cache lifetime (default: 180000 / 3 minutes)

## 🐛 Troubleshooting

### Common Issues

1. **"No lifelogs found"**

   - Ensure you have recordings from your Limitless Pendant
   - Check that your API key is valid
   - Verify the date range you're querying

2. **Timeout errors**

   - Increase timeout: `export LIMITLESS_TIMEOUT=300000`
   - Reduce the number of results requested
   - Check your internet connection

3. **Authentication errors**
   - Verify your API key is correctly set
   - Ensure the key hasn't expired
   - Check API key permissions at limitless.ai/developers

### Debug Mode

Enable debug logging for more information:

```bash
export LOG_LEVEL=DEBUG
```

### Claude Desktop Specific Issues

1. **MCP server not showing up**

   - Ensure the config file is valid JSON (check with a JSON validator)
   - Verify the path to `dist/index.js` is absolute, not relative
   - Make sure you've run `npm run build` after cloning
   - Restart Claude Desktop completely

2. **"Command failed" errors**

   - Check that Node.js 22+ is installed: `node --version`
   - Verify the server works locally: `LIMITLESS_API_KEY=your-key node dist/index.js`
   - Check Claude Desktop logs: Help → Show Logs

3. **No data returned**
   - Confirm your API key is valid at [limitless.ai/developers](https://limitless.ai/developers)
   - Ensure you have Pendant recordings (not app/extension data)
   - Try a specific date when you know you had recordings

### Claude Code CLI Specific Issues

1. **"MCP Server Status: failed" with npx**

   This is a known issue where `npx` doesn't reliably find globally installed packages when using nvm.

   **Solution**: Use the direct command or full path instead:

   ```bash
   # Instead of: -- npx limitless-ai-mcp-server
   # Use: -- limitless-ai-mcp-server
   # Or: -- node ~/.nvm/versions/node/vXX.X.X/lib/node_modules/limitless-ai-mcp-server/dist/index.js
   ```

2. **Finding the correct path with nvm**

   ```bash
   # First, check which Node version you're using:
   node --version

   # Then find where the package is installed:
   npm list -g limitless-ai-mcp-server

   # The path will be something like:
   # ~/.nvm/versions/node/v22.0.0/lib/node_modules/limitless-ai-mcp-server
   ```
